智能硬件开发实战如何设计一款成功的智能家居产品
智能硬件开发实战:如何设计一款成功的智能家居产品
一、市场需求与产品定位
在智能硬件开发的过程中,首先要明确的是产品的市场需求和产品定位。我们需要深入了解目标用户的需求,以及市场的发展趋势。例如,在智能家居领域,用户的需求可能包括便捷性、安全性、舒适性等方面。同时,我们还需要关注行业的发展趋势,以便在产品设计中融入最新的技术和理念。
二、硬件设计与选型
在智能硬件开发中,硬件设计和选型是至关重要的。我们需要根据产品定位和用户需求,选择合适的硬件平台。例如,在智能家居产品中,我们可以选择基于树莓派或Arduino等开源硬件平台的方案。同时,我们还需要考虑硬件的扩展性和兼容性,以便在产品功能升级和维护时减少成本。
三、软件开发与优化
智能硬件的开发离不开软件的支持。在软件开发过程中,我们需要关注程序的稳定性、可靠性和易用性。首先,我们需要选择合适的编程语言和开发工具,例如Python、C++等。其次,我们需要关注程序的性能优化,例如通过多线程、异步处理等技术提高程序的运行效率。此外,我们还需要关注程序的用户体验,例如通过图形界面、语音识别等技术提高用户的交互体验。
四、产品测试与验证
在智能硬件开发的过程中,产品测试与验证是必不可少的环节。我们需要对产品进行严格的测试,以确保产品的性能、稳定性和安全性。在测试过程中,我们需要关注产品的功能测试、性能测试、兼容性测试等方面。同时,我们还需要关注用户的反馈,以便对产品进行持续优化。
五、市场推广与售后服务
最后,智能硬件的开发还需要关注市场推广和售后服务。我们需要制定有效的市场推广策略,以便让产品进入市场并获得用户的认可。同时,我们还需要提供优质的售后服务,以便解决用户在使用过程中遇到的问题。
总结
智能硬件开发是一个复杂的过程,需要我们关注市场需求、产品设计、软件开发、产品测试、市场推广等多个方面。只有通过不断的学习和实践,我们才能设计出成功的智能家居产品。